Add oil to a wide medium heavy bottom pot and bring to temp 315°F, place he bottom of a wooden spoon or skewer in oil, if rapid bubbles surface then oil is ready
Batter should have risen and doubled in size after 45mins to an hour, using a mini cookie scoop carefully drop scoopfuls of batter into oil. Mithai Munkchin will float to top if oil is hot enough. Regulate oil temp as needed
Fry for 4-6 minutes rotating while frying for even color. Once golden and crispy exterior formed, remove using a spider strainer or slotted spoon. Place on wire cooling rack set over sheet pan to drain excess oil
Remove whole spices from glaze
Place 6-8 slightly cooled munchkins in a large bowl and drizzle over 1/4 cup of the glaze. Using a spoon to toss and coated in glaze. Once fully coated lay on cooling rack for excess glaze to drip
Optionally you can sprinkle with toasted crushed pistachios or almond, saffron or dried rose petals
Allow glaze to set for 5 minutes forming a crackled exterior. Serve and Enjoy!
Mithai Munchkins can be packed in an air tight container and refrigerated for up to 5 days
